WWE’s Trick Williams Open to Reuniting with Carmelo Hayes

One big thing

Trick Williams, a rising star in WWE’s NXT brand, has expressed openness to reuniting with his former partner Carmelo Hayes, despite their recent split.

Why it matters

The potential reunion of Williams and Hayes could significantly impact WWE’s storylines and fan engagement, given their popularity as a duo and their individual success since splitting.

By the numbers

• Williams and Hayes were partners for over 2 years, from September 2021 to February 2024
• Their split occurred at NXT Vengeance Day, leading to a match at NXT Stand & Deliver

Key details

• Williams stated in an interview with Going Ringside that he “never had a problem with Melo”
• He expressed willingness to help Hayes if needed, saying, “If he needs my help, I got his back”
• Hayes is now on WWE’s main roster, while Williams has become a top star in NXT

What they’re saying

Williams on the possibility of reuniting with Hayes:

“Of course (there’s a chance we could rekindle that friendship). If I tell you, ‘You’re my boy, you’re my brother,’ I mean that all the way thick and through.”
